It is true that incremental budgeting allocates additional or fewer funds to a department by using the most recent budget period as a point of comparison; only incremental changes in the budget request are reviewed.

The budgeting technique known as incremental budgeting creates a new budget by using data from either the prior year's budget or the actual incremental budgeting results. To create a budget for the current period using this method, a company makes minor adjustments to the incremental changes budget from the previous year or the actual results.

Despite being a straightforward strategy, incremental budgeting is not incremental changes generally advised by experts. Such budgeting is suitable for businesses incremental budgeting with predictable funding requirements or with few changes.
